George D. Aiken Wilderness




This 5,060-acre Wilderness is named after the late Vermont Senator, George D. Aiken. A strong advocate for wilderness, Senator Aiken led the effort in the early 1070's to expand the National Wilderness Preservation System in the eastern United States. He devoted his last days in Congress to securing passage of the Eastern Wilderness Act, making possible the designation of this and several other eastern wildernesses.
